David Tong arXiv:1606.06687 [hep-th] Recommended publications. Discover more. Chapter. The original, classical Hall effect was discovered in 1879 by Edwin Hall. It is a simple consequence of the motion of charged particles in a magnetic field. The setup for the same is as follows, consider a rectangular bar with thickness, t, Length L, and width W, as shown in Fig 1. Now a constant current along the x axis is passed. 3. The Fractional Quantum Hall E↵ect We’ve come to a pretty good understanding of the integer quantum Hall e↵ect and the reasons behind it’s robustness. Indeed, some of the topological arguments in the previous chapter are so compelling that you might think the Hall resistivity of an insulator has to be an integer.

A working ...First came the astounding integer quantum Hall effect (IQHE) discovered by von Klitzing, Dorda, and Pepper in 1980 [1]. Then came the even more mysterious discovery of the fractional quantum Hall effect (FQHE) by Tsui, Störmer, and Gossard in 1982 [2]. Dec 15, 2015 · Abstract. We introduce a supersymmetric Chern-Simons theory whose low energy physics is that of the fractional quantum Hall effect. The supersymmetry allows us to solve the theory analytically. We quantize the vortices and, by relating their dynamics to a matrix model, show that their ground state wave function is in the same universality class ...
